Output c03c8dbf0f106b062a56132da9558485ca0278ac2e8b613eeec0adf07ded1793:1

value
9969359
script pubkey
OP_HASH160 OP_PUSHBYTES_20 161eaf236bc31ffec13594a01cae2c609de94d0c OP_EQUAL
address
33hyYjawpvmcFVYxdH2N9rEkybuZwPPcR4
transaction
c03c8dbf0f106b062a56132da9558485ca0278ac2e8b613eeec0adf07ded1793
confirmations
148642
spent
true